#677088 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#677088 is composed of 40.4% red, 43.9%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.3% cyan, 17.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223.6 degrees, a saturation of 13.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#677088 color hex could be obtained by blending #cee0ff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#677088
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020202 is the darkest color, while #f6f6f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#677088
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70747f is the less saturated color, while #0242ed is the most saturated one.
